I recently rode my CB750 K4 @75 miles including a stop at my local Honda motorcycle dealership for a visit. I have been riding and working on these since I was 17 years old in the early 70's. They still scream into the red line on points and condensers, because I was taught well by great techs/tuners.

I’m on a CB750. It’s been a solid bike for me, and yeah, this was my first real ride of the season. Felt great to get it out again - everything fired up without much fuss.

Next up for the bike is giving the chain and sprockets a look, and I probably need to change the oil too. After that I’ll just take it for a longer run and see if anything else needs attention.
 
78’ 750F ~ working on the frame currently. It’s a full restomod cafe from frame up. Full moto gadget, matte black with a House of Kolor cobalt blue tank with the Norton style Honda tank sticker. Hoping to have it done by the end of the year! Looking forward to sharing the build with you all!

Picked up my '82 CB750F Super Sport a few weeks ago. Tires, brakes, wheel bearings are the current task. Engine tune up is next.
